The bottles are to keep aggressive adults seperated while conditioning females, it is also how I raise baby crays like Cambarus diogenes that are prone to fighting, this way the retain all their legs, etc. while growing them.
I trade alot of my captive bred crays to people that catch wild crays I need for new breeding projects. They prefer to get young crays with all their legs.
